LEGAL AND ADVOCACY SUPPORT

Many a times, local communities, despite their collective action in conserving natural areas, face challenges that threaten to destroy their conservation efforts. These could be due to various reasons such as – unsupportive laws, external threats that are beyond the control of local communities, change in land use plans by the government, etc. Recognising the need to support them during these times, Kalpavriksh provides legal and advocacy help by influencing lawmakers and  decision-makers to create, direct or prevent policy changes. Advocacy efforts are also directed in helping local communities to address systemic issues that affect their livelihoods and their environment. (hyperlink to documents).  

The research and documentation efforts carried out by Kalpavriksh, on CCAs, is not only directed towards this end, but also in exploring Other Effective Area-based Conservation Measures (OECMs).
